When the sun is shining, the wind is soft, and it is a Friday afternoon, there is fishing to be had. This was the case for a buddy of mine (Guitarplayingfish) and myself as we loaded up our fly fishing gear in the middle of winter; you have to love Southern Alberta. It was a short drive to the fishing spot and we made good time getting there. We took our time along the river as we picked through floating ice chunks, fast flowing rapids, and muddy cut banks. The first hour of casting proved to be futile. However, it was such a beautiful day that it was a blessing just to be outside. After two or three dozen casts, multiple fishing holes, a couple of new flies we finally found the spot we had been searching for. The GoPro turned on and so did our senses as we began searching for the hungry fish. After a short while, we finally had a hit!

Unfortunately, the fish spit the hook. This happened a number of times until this fella' decided to make an appearance.

Almost as soon as we put the beautiful rainbow back into the water, a whitefish joined the party!

These were the only two fish pulled out of the water that day and we had a blast doing it.

Can't wait to get back into the truck, load up the gear, slap on some waders and catch some fish.
